Category / Metric Norfolk Anchorage
Financial Overview
Median Income $62,382 $94,437
Unemployment Rate 3% 4%
Housing Market
Median Home Price $315,000 $455,500
Price per SqFt $201 $238
Monthly Rent (1BR) $1,287 $1,107
Housing Cost Index 97.5 120.7
Cost of Living
Groceries Index 96.7 100.3
Gas Price (Gallon) $3.40 $3.40
Safety & Lifestyle
Violent Crime (per 100k) 456.0 1089.0
Bachelor's Degree+ 33% 40%
Air Quality (AQI) 30 27

Moving from Norfolk to Anchorage: What You Need to Know

Deciding between Norfolk and Anchorage? This data-driven analysis breaks down the key differences in cost of living, housing, and quality of life to help you make the right choice.

1. Cost of Living Analysis

Norfolk is significantly 6.8% cheaper than Anchorage.

If you move to Norfolk, your paycheck will go further. This is primarily driven by differences in housing and taxation.

2. Housing Costs

Housing is the biggest factor here. Norfolk offers much more affordable housing options.

The housing cost index in Norfolk is 97.5, compared to 120.7 in Anchorage.

3. Income Potential

The median household income in Norfolk is $62,382, while in Anchorage it is $94,437.

Workers in Anchorage typically earn 33.9% more. Be sure to balance this against the cost of living.

4. Safety

Statistically, Norfolk has a lower violent crime rate.
